DescriptionThis is the May. Day 01.So I have been sitting on this piece, actually quite a few pieces, since the beginning of the year. My wife purchased this page for me as a Valentine’s Day gift. By that point I had already set a goal to acquire enough Star Wars interior pages to post one each day in May this year. May 25th will be the 45th anniversary of the original movie. So here is day one, of hopefully, thirty-one days of Star Wars! Ania Solo and others are trapped in a sinking escape pod in the poisoned oceans of the planet Dac in the Calamari system. Ania's companions - the Mon Calamari engineer Sauk and the assassin droid AG-37 - dive in to use their freighter's grappling hook to try and grab the pod. Will our heroes survive!?! Here’s a hint, there is an issue 10! May the Force be with you! Social/Sharing |

This series falls under the radar, having essentially been cut before it could really hit its stride with the license transfer from Dark Horse to Marvel. And the coloring and printing process were not kind to Brian's amazing inking, which is stellar in person. This should have been done as a Star Wars black-and-white pulp!
